Embodiment 1
[0017] 5kg of chlorpyrifos, 1.5kg of acetamiprid, 0.05kg of 2-pyrimidinone, 2kg of naphthalenesulfonate formaldehyde condensate, 2kg of sodium lauryl sulfate, 2kg of rice bran powder, and 100kg of talcum powder.
Embodiment 2
[0019] 7.5kg of chlorpyrifos, 3kg of acetamiprid, 0.15kg of 2-pyrimidinone, 2kg of naphthalenesulfonate formaldehyde condensate, 2kg of sodium lauryl sulfate, 2kg of rice bran powder, and 100kg of talcum powder.
Embodiment 3
[0021] 6kg of pyrithione, 3kg of acetamiprid, 0.55kg of 2-pyrimidinone, 2kg of naphthalenesulfonate formaldehyde condensate, 2kg of sodium lauryl sulfate, 2kg of rice bran powder, and talc powder to make up to 100kg.
[0022] The above components are mixed evenly, pulverized, wetted with water, fully stirred evenly, then granulated by a screw extrusion granulator, dried and sieved to obtain granules.
